Output 15a8f89316b9074fe888ab2426e7c2e70c7dcdf572948ac35d7e268ad1580845:3

value
301637
script pubkey
OP_0 OP_PUSHBYTES_20 41b78d0f69a68d93813bfd4a5c692e52c6e1e626
address
bc1qgxmc6rmf56xe8qfml499c6fw2trwre3xdvn02l
transaction
15a8f89316b9074fe888ab2426e7c2e70c7dcdf572948ac35d7e268ad1580845